MNMs have unique properties and are increasingly used within a wide range of sectors e.g. food, medicine, cosmetics, electronics, sporting equipment and household goods. This increased usage of MNMs has led to a corresponding increase in their release to established waste streams. Currently, WWTPs represent a significant waste stream for MNMs yet there remains limited knowledge transfer from the research community to relevant stakeholders regarding (i) the capacity for WWTPs to process MNMs effectively and (ii) if MNMs have the potential to impact on WWTP operational processes.
